LiveStackFrameInfo.getLocals returns null for virtual objects (the JIT compiler has eliminated a "non-escaping" allocation).  There should be a way to recognize and materialize these virtual objects.  For example, see jdk.vm.ci.hotspot.HotSpotStackFrameReference.
materializeVirtualObjects.
